Non-intrusive on-the-fly data race detection using execution replay

Computer Science – Software Engineering

Scientific paper

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

In M. Ducasse (ed), proceedings of the Fourth International Workshop on Automated Debugging (AAdebug 2000), August 2000, Munic

Scientific paper

This paper presents a practical solution for detecting data races in parallel programs. The solution consists of a combination of execution replay (RecPlay) with automatic on-the-fly data race detection. This combination enables us to perform the data race detection on an unaltered execution (almost no probe effect). Furthermore, the usage of multilevel bitmaps and snooped matrix clocks limits the amount of memory used. As the record phase of RecPlay is highly efficient, there is no need to switch it off, hereby eliminating the possibility of Heisenbugs because tracing can be left on all the time.

No associations

LandOfFree

Say what you really think

Search LandOfFree.com for scientists and scientific papers. Rate them and share your experience with other people.

Rating

Non-intrusive on-the-fly data race detection using execution replay does not yet have a rating. At this time, there are no reviews or comments for this scientific paper.

If you have personal experience with Non-intrusive on-the-fly data race detection using execution replay,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Non-intrusive on-the-fly data race detection using execution replay will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FWR-SCP-O-707864

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.